Understanding RV Refrigeration Systems

Refrigeration systems in RVs can vary widely depending on the make, model, and design. Some modern RV fridges come with sophisticated electronic controls and ignite via electronic means, which can require a small 12-volt current to operate. However, not all RV fridges depend on these electronic systems, and running an older model propane fridge without a battery might be simpler than you think.

Modern Electronic Controls and Propane Fridges

For newer, more sophisticated RV refrigeration units, the convenience and energy efficiency come with some trade-offs. These units often rely on 12-volt power to maintain their internal mechanisms and electronic ignition systems. Some manufacturers even specify that their fridges should not be operated while refueling a propane tank at a gas station for safety reasons. These fridges may require a separate small battery or a robust house battery system to function correctly.

Traditional Propane Fridges

Many older RV fridges, like the one mentioned, use a gas pilot light and a piezo ignition button. These systems do not strictly require a battery to operate. The pilot light and the piezo ignition are powered by the gas flow itself, which generates a small electrical current necessary for the ignition process. This design eliminates the need for an external power source, making it a more straightforward and safer choice for certain RV users.
